Our Story.
A creative network built to assist ambitious, purpose-led clients.
MakerChange Studio was founded by two women with a shared belief that purpose-led organisations deserve outstanding creative work without the overheads and excess of a traditional agency.
We’ve grown into a trusted creative partner for change-makers around the world, building campaigns and content to inform, inspire and provoke action.
Our network has delivered hundreds of projects for over 50 NGOs, government departments, think tanks, funds and movements working on today’s most urgent issues. From tackling climate change and promoting women’s rights, to challenging disinformation and building stronger, fairer communities – our network has made a difference through creativity.

Co-founder
Jenni

Jenni Hollis is an award-winning communicator with two decades of experience shaping strategy, leading campaigns and advising changemakers. She has worked with grassroots movements, global NGOs, political leaders and government departments, always with a focus on achieving real-world impact.
As Managing Director of MakerChange Studio, Jenni leads strategy and oversees every project from start to finish. She brings a sharp eye for clarity, detail and storytelling, ensuring every piece of work is purposeful, powerful and connects with its intended audience.
Her expertise spans countering disinformation, behaviour change, and advocacy; all underpinned by developing creative approaches that bridge purpose with action.
Beyond client work, Jenni is passionate about improving diversity and equality of opportunity across the communications industry.
She believes that diverse teams create stronger ideas and better results, and she builds this principle into every project MakerChange Studio delivers.

Co-founder
Carlie
Carlie Dragone is an impact producer and storyteller dedicated to human-first climate narratives, resilience, adaptation, and the protection of nature and human rights.
Brighton-based and working globally, she co-creates character-driven work with filmmakers and communities, handling vulnerable subject matter with care and compassion and embedding access, inclusion and low-carbon production.
As Co-founder & Creative Director of MakerChange Studio, Carlie builds informed creative teams around causes, shaping strategy, films and impact campaigns that move audiences from empathy to agency.
A true creative with two decades of experience in purpose-led campaigns (beginning at MTV’s social change unit in Bangkok), she works across film, creative and social content to connect with diverse audiences. Her projects span survivor-led storytelling on human trafficking to women on the front line of climate change.
She is a committed advocate for LGBTQ+ rights, women’s rights and equality, championing people from all walks of life.
